Before diving into unlocking procedures, it's crucial to understand the difference between a SIM card lock and a network lock.How to remove the SIM card on your Android device A SIM PIN code unlock refers to the security code protecting your SIM card itself. If you enter the wrong PIN multiple times, your SIM can become permanently locked, requiring a PUK (PIN unlock key) from your mobile provider to unlock SIM card free.
Conversely, a network lock restricts your phone to a specific carrier. If your phone is network-locked, unlocking a network locked SIM card or unlocking a network locked SIM card Android requires working with the original carrier, not the SIM card itself. As one of the top search results suggests, you often need to contact the carrier the phone is locked to and ask them for the unlock code.

#### 1. Enabling 4G/LTE in Network Settings
The most straightforward method involves navigating your device's settings. The exact path may vary slightly depending on your Android version and manufacturer, but generally, you will:
* Open your phone's Settings menu.
* Navigate to Network & Internet or Connection, and then select Mobile Networks.

* Choose an option that includes 4G or LTE, such as "4G/3G/2G auto connect" or "4G only."
If you don't see a prominent LTE or 4G option, one method is to open the Phone app and dial a specific code. For many Android devices, dialing \*#\*#4636#\*#\* will open a testing menu. From here, you can tap on "Phone information" and then look for "Set preferred network type." Selecting an LTE-compatible option here can force your device to prioritize 4G connectivity.

A common troubleshooting step is to reset network settings. To do this, typically you will:
* Find and tap Settings and then look for System or General Management.
* Select Reset or Reset options.
* Choose Reset network settings.
* Confirm the reset.

#### 5. Addressing Network-Locked Devices
If your Android device is locked to a specific carrier, you will not be able to use a SIM card from another provider for 4G service until it's unlocked. As previously mentioned and highlighted in several guides, the primary method is to Contact Your Carrier. They will have specific procedures and requirements for unlocking your device, often depending on whether your contract has been fulfilled.
